Differences between foreign-related hotels and hotels
1. Different reception targets: Foreign-related hotels refer to hotels approved by relevant departments and allowed to receive foreigners, overseas Chinese and compatriots from Hong Kong, Macao and Taiwan. Ordinary hotels do not involve the reception of foreign guests.
2. Different qualifications: Foreign-related hotels need to undergo strict examination and obtain corresponding qualifications before they can become foreign-related hotels. At the same time, hotels that are not qualified to receive foreign guests privately will be fined by the relevant departments.
In addition, there are other differences between foreign-related hotels and ordinary hotels. For example, the issuing agency is different. The business licenses of foreign-related hotels are approved and issued by the tourism management department, and the business licenses of ordinary hotels are issued by the public security organs.
